Southern Samity is an I-League 2nd Division club based in Kolkata,[2] established in 1945.[3] During that time, apart from sports they are also involved in various cultural activities.

History

In 1959 the club got their affiliation from the IFA. But the club got their footstep in football from the year 2007-2008 onwards, when Frontlink International took charge of the clubs Football department. In the year 2008-2009 they became the champions in the Calcutta Football League in the 2nd Division and were promoted to the Calcutta Premier Division. In the year 2015 they played in Calcutta Premier Division Group A.[4]
